Career

Antony has considerable experience in the education sector. He has been supporting local authorities, FE colleges, universities and schools on a wide range of matters since 2001. Having spent the majority of his career working in the City of London, he moved to the South West in 2013 where he established and grew one of the largest education practices in the UK.

Having spent his career in traditional legal practices, he established PHP Law with like minded individuals who believe that it is possible to provide an outstanding service without charging the earth.

Since establishing PHP, some key work highlights include:

  • leading the team which has delivered the largest rescoping of a schools PFI project in the Country;
  • advising an academy trust on the reorganisation of its estate to enable the redevelopment of the main school buildings;
  • supporting on the innovative outsourcing of back office services at a multi academy trust to a public sector joint venture made up of local authority and CCG shareholders;
  • providing strategic support to multi academy trusts resulting in those trusts being able to grow; and
  • advising on various education related procurement challenges acting for challengers and procurers.

South West > Public sector > Education

Described by clients as ‘a legal team with real heart and personality’, PHP Law LLP advises on PFI projects and procurement as well as providing strategic support to local authorities, school trusts and college trusts. The practice is jointly led by Antony Power, Laura Partridge, Russell Holland and Josie Medforth. Jason Stanley leverages his knowledge of property law on mandates such as school site acquisitions.
